Frequently asked questions

How much does it cost to rent a house in Aalborg?

Rent for a house in Aalborg typically ranges from 4365 kr to 11025 kr per month. It depends on the house’s size, condition, and location.

Are houses in Aalborg suitable for families?

Yes, many houses in Aalborg have multiple rooms, gardens, and ample space – making them ideal for families with children. They are often located in quiet areas.

Can you have a dog in a rented house in Aalborg?

In many cases, landlords allow pets in houses, but this must be stated clearly in the rental contract. Always confirm with the landlord before moving in.

What types of houses can be rented in Aalborg?

In Aalborg, you can find terraced houses, detached houses, and villas available for long-term rent. Some come fully furnished; others are empty and ready to move in.

What should you do in case of water damage in a rented house?

You should notify the landlord immediately and document the damage. If the issue comes from the property itself, it's usually the landlord’s responsibility. Otherwise, your home insurance may apply.
